From re- +‎ sortir.

ressortir

  1. (intransitive) to go or come back out; to go/come out again [auxiliary _être_]
    Elle est ressortie de la maison en jupe.
    She came back out of the house in a skirt.
    Il est entré dans la maison à midi, et en est ressorti deux heures plus tard.
    He went into the house at noon, and came [back] out two hours later.
  2. (transitive) to take back out; to take out [again] [auxiliary _avoir_]
    Il a mis les mains dans ses poches, et en a ressorti une pièce.
    He put his hands in his pockets, and took out/drew out a coin.
  3. (usually impersonal) to emerge from, according to evidence [_with_ de ‘from’] [auxiliary _avoir_]
    Il en ressort que […]
    It follows from this that […]
  4. (intransitive) to stand out
    une image qui ressort ― an image that stands out

This is one of a fairly large group of irregular -ir verbs that are all conjugated the same way. Other members of this group include sortir and dormir. The most significant difference between these verbs' conjugation and that of the regular -ir verbs is that these verbs' conjugation does not use the infix -iss-. Further, this conjugation has the forms (je, tu) ressors and (il) ressort in the present indicative and imperative, whereas a regular -ir verb would have *ressortis and *ressortit (as in the past historic).

From ressort +‎ -ir.

ressortir

  1. (intransitive) to come under the jurispendence [of] [_with_ **à**]

This is a regular verb of the second conjugation, like finir, choisir, and most other verbs with infinitives ending in -ir. One salient feature of this conjugation is the repeated appearance of the infix -iss-.
